Now, the Chinese technology giant has launched the open-style TWS earphones, TC3401, for 269 Yuan (approximately 40$). Here are the details…

Lenovo Launches TC3401 with Bluetooth 5.3 and DT 5.0 Directional Sound

Especially targeting sports enthusiasts, the Lenovo TC3401 has a distinctive design compared to standard TWS earbuds – it wraps around your ear like glasses, providing a secure fit all the way to the back. This feature helps eliminate the risk of falling during active movements like running. Personally, I can say that I’m not a big fan of this design, but it could be quite beneficial for those who engage in more vigorous sports activities.

If we look at the technical features, we can see that it uses Bluetooth 5.3 and DT 5.0 sound transmission technologies, providing a better connection and lossless audio transmission. Additionally, it supports dual-microphone ENC for call noise reduction and is rated IPX5 for dust and water resistance, making it suitable for use during activities on rainy days.

In terms of battery life, each earphone has a single ear endurance of 10 hours, with a total usage time of 30 hours when used with the charging case. Additionally, a quick 15-minute charge can provide 60 minutes of music playback. As mentioned above, the price of the headphones is 269 Yuan, which is approximately $40. However, this price is valid for a limited-time discount period, including a pre-order discount of 30 Yuan. The regular selling price is 299 Yuan.
